- The electron microscopy sweet has been equiped with 4 new instruments
- FEI Nova dual beam, focussed ion beam system: Equipped with EDAX for sample microanalysis, Pt-deposition system and micromanipulator. Suitable for device cross-sectioning, TEM sample preparation and nanofabrication.
- FEI Quanta scanning electron microscope: Environmental Scanning Electron Microscope (ESEM) fitted with a Peltier cold stage operating from -25 to + 40C. A Gatan cryo stage (Liquid Nitrogen) has recently been installed. Designed for high resolution imaging of the surface morphology of biological and materials science preparations.
- FEI Tecnai F30 Transmission electron microscope: Equipped with a cold stage which allows imaging of quick frozen samples under cryo-electron microscopy conditions. The main application of this microscope is the structural investigation of macromolecular protein complexes.
- FEI Tecnai F20 Transmission electron microscope: High-resolution TEM suitable for materials science applications. Fitted with HAADF (STEM) detector and EDAX system.

- The laser spectroscopy labs are fitted with a large number of laser and dections systems including;
- Femtosecond titanium:sapphire oscillator system: Coherent Mira 900 femtosecond titanium:sapphire pumped by an 18W Verdi DPSS laser (Cavity dumped with a PulseSwitch) APE synchronously pumped optical parametric oscillator (OPO), intracavity doubled Home-built pulse picker based on a TeO2 Bragg cell and CAMAC driver Frequency doubler and tripler syste
- Femtosecond amplified titanium:sapphire system: Coherent MiraSeed Coherent RegA 9050 high repetition rate amplifier and a pair of OPA9450 optical parametric amplifiers
- Picosecond dye laser system: SpectraPhysics 2030 mode-locked Ar+ laser
TimeBandwidth Cheetah X SESAM picosecond mode-locked DPSS laser
Cavity dumped 3500 dye laser
